Meeting notes — Plugin sync, week 14

Discussed the intermittent DNS resolution failures affecting plugins that call the Fernwick lookup service. Root cause appears to be stale resolver caching in the sandbox layer; a patched runtime is in testing. Plugin authors should avoid hardcoded retries above three for now. Updates and a timeline will come from the engineer owning this issue, named below.

signatory, yahog-badug: Quenix Ulaael

Q: My old badge stopped working — what now?

A: Ollerton Park moved to the Gatewing reader system last Friday. Legacy badges were deactivated at midnight. New badges are issued at the facilities desk, ground floor, weekdays 08:00–16:00. Bring photo confirmation from your manager. Lifts and stairwell doors all run on Gatewing now; no exceptions. If someone is locked out before collecting their new badge, grant entry using the override code below.

door code, tajof-kageg: bdg-QVDCE-3

## Hardware Lab Access

Lab 4, Cardamine Building, ground floor. Assistants booking equipment for the Ferrowave team may enter unescorted during office hours only. No food, no unbadged guests, no photos of test rigs. Log every entry in the ledger by the door. Badge first, then keypad. The keypad sequence is below.

turnstile pass: bdg-YEOZLM-79341408

## Soft Deletes on `orders`

Quick heads-up for newcomers: we never hard-delete rows in the Cartwell orders table. Instead, we set `deleted_at`, and every query must filter on it — the ORM does this for you, but raw SQL won't. If you forget, cancelled orders show up in reports and finance gets grumpy. To poke around yourself, connect to the dev database with the string below.

primary connection of baweg-kagug = mysql://fenys_svc:CnALw69@db-056e.norvanet.test:5432/rusvan

// Fixture: malformed-enclosure-feed.xml
// Used by the Fernwhistle podcast feed validator tests. This feed
// intentionally includes a duplicate GUID, a missing enclosure length,
// and an episode dated in the future. Do not "fix" these — the
// validator must flag all three. If you regenerate the fixture,
// re-run the golden-output comparison first. The fetch helper that
// pulls the remote copy authenticates with the bearer token below.

session JWT of badug-yahop = eyJhbGciOiJIUzI1NiIsInR5cCI6IkpXVCJ9.eyJzdWIiOiIeu03eSoYBIIn0.ffwDVgJueWUa